Crispy seaweed, despite the name, is in fact deep-fried spring greens. A popular Chinese dish, crispy seaweed can be finished with sesame seeds, Chinese five-spice powder, chilli, or simply sprinkled with salt and served with a sweet chilli dip.
Alternatively, the spring greens can be baked in a hot oven at 220°C/gas mark 7 - just drizzle in oil and bake for about 5 minutes until crispy.
Serve the crispy seaweed alongside your favourite Chinese dishes, such as spring rolls, steamed wontons, black pepper beef or chow mein.
